Ramayana: Ranbir Kapoor and Yash's on-screen clash in Nitesh Tiwari's Ramayana is one of the film's biggest highlights. However, fans will have to wait a little longer. The actors are yet to shoot the much-awaited climax scene between Lord Ram and Ravana.

Ranbir Kapoor disclosed that the movie's ending has not yet been filmed, while speaking at the San Diego Comic-Con. He said, "Lord Rama and Ravana will be appearing together at the end of the film, with maybe a meeting in the middle. But we haven't shot that. So, we haven't had the opportunity to work together."

Ranbir Kapoor On Yash's Ravana

The actor added, "But I have known Yash for some time now, and I have been a big fan of his work. I truly believe that we needed somebody with his aura, his stardom, his outlook to play this role."

Ranbir Kapoor also commended Yash's portrayal of Ravana. He also noted that the actor had departed from the traditional image of the character. "He has played it with so much swag, aura, and honesty that he has really made Ravana come alive. Over the years, we have had a very stereotypical depiction of Ravana, but not this one," the actor shared.

Meanwhile, Yash spoke about Ramayana, stating that the team has always concentrated on telling the story in the right way. He acknowledged that there were many difficulties in producing the movie, but everyone remained dedicated to the goal.

"Intent is the most important thing. If you have the right intent and the right team, everything will fall in place. This story itself has got so much of aspects where we have started figuring out so many aspects of life while making this film."

The Kannada superstar added, "Technically, yes, it was demanding with the make up and looks. There were so many challenges but eventually, when you are trying to tell a story - and that's why we are all here. We love stories and we give it our all to bring it in the most authentic way. And I think we have been able to do that in quite a good manner is what I believe."

About Ramayana: Part I

Sai Pallavi plays Goddess Sita, Yash plays Ravana, and Ranbir Kapoor plays Lord Ram in the Nitesh Tiwari-directed Ramayana. Ravie Dubey portrays Lakshman, and Sunny Deol plays Hanuman. Arun Govil, Kunal Kapoor, Adinath Kothare, Sheeba Chaddha, and Indira Krishnan are other members of the ensemble cast.

Ramayana: Part 1 is on pace for release this Diwali, with the last chapter set to open in theatres on Diwali 2027. However, the filming of the pivotal encounter between Lord Ram and Ravana is still pending.
